Psychotherapy

Dr. Kan provides psychotherapy services to children, adolescents, and adults from diverse cultural and socioeconomic backgrounds. She is bilingual and bicultural in English and Chinese, with fluency in Cantonese and proficiency in Mandarin. With over 20 years of working in various mental health treatment programs, Dr. Kan's clinical expertise includes psychological trauma, grief and loss, depression, anxiety, and post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D). She is also skilled in treating clients who struggle with life transitions, identity, acculturation, relationships, parenting, caregiver-related stress, and women’s issues such as infertility and postpartum depression. 

In her practice, Dr. Kan integrates traditional talk therapy with evidence-based treatments such as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and mindfulness-based therapy for depression and anxiety, as well as Trauma-Focused CBT, Mindfulness-Based Cognitive Therapy, and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ing (EMDR) for trauma. With children, Dr. Kan also uses art and play therapy to help them express their feelings, process their experiences, and practice skills to reduce their distress. 

Generally, Dr. Kan’s treatment approach is relational and strength-based. She is a strong believer that a collaborative and trusting relationship is a prerequisite for meaningful therapy. She also supports clients in recognizing and strengthening their internal resources, resilience, and their sense of hope. As a psychologist, Dr. Kan’s goal is to help you become your best therapist by guiding you to strengthen your confidence and increase your capability in managing your stressors.
